3. Policy Details
3.1 VRSM LeadMagnet respects the privacy of its employees and third parties such as
customers, business partners, vendors, service providers, former employees and recognizes
the need for appropriate protection and management of Personal Information. VRSM
LeadMagnet is guided by the following principles in Processing Personal Information:

● Notice
● Choice
● Security
● Data integrity and purpose limitation
● Recourse, Enforcement and Liability

3.2 Notice. When collecting Personal Information directly from individuals, VRSM LeadMagnet strives to provide clear and appropriate notice about the Purposes for which it collects and uses their Personal Information

● Personal Data shall be collected for Specific explicit and legitimate purposes and not
further processed in a manner that is incompatible with those purposes.
● Data shall be kept accurate and up to date and every step need to be taken to
ensure that inaccurate data are erased or rectified
● Data shall be processed in a manner that ensures the security of the data, including
protection against unauthorized, unlawful processing and accidental loss using
appropriate technical or organizational measures.

3.3 Choice. VRSM LeadMagnet Generally, offers individuals a choice to opt-in or opt-out from further processing and explicit consent from individuals is required when Processing Personal Information for:

● Receiving further contents and information
● receiving further communication (email, phone, post…..etc)

3.4 Security. VRSM LeadMagnet takes reasonable and appropriate measures to protect Personal Information from loss, misuse and unauthorized access, disclosure, alteration and destruction, taking into due account the risks involved in the processing and the nature of the Personal Information.

3.5 Data Integrity and Purpose Limitation. VRSM LeadMagnet will only Process Personal Information in a way that is compatible with the purpose for which it has been collected or subsequently authorized by the individual. VRSM LeadMagnet shall take steps to help ensure that Personal Information is accurate, reliable, current and relevant to its intended use.

3.6 Recourse, Enforcement and Liability. Violation of this Policy by an employee or contractor of VRSM LeadMagnet will result in appropriate discipline up to and including termination. Violation by an Agent, Controller or other third parties of this Policy or VRSM LeadMagnet privacy requirements will result in the exercise of appropriate legal remedies available at law or in equity including termination for material breach of contract.

5 Definitions
“Agent” means any associate that collects and/or uses Personal Information provided by VRSM LeadMagnet to perform tasks on behalf of and under the instructions of VRSM LeadMagnet.

“VRSM LeadMagnet” is VRSM LeadMagnet Pvt Ltd . and all of its subsidiaries and affiliates globally.

“Controller” means a person or organization which, alone or jointly with others, determines the purposes and means of the processing of Personal Information.

“Personal Information” is information or data about an identified or identifiable individual. It does not include information that is anonymous, aggregated or in circumstances where the individual is not readily identifiable.

“Policy” means this Global Data Privacy Policy, as revised.

“Processing” or “Process” means any operation or set of operations which is performed on Personal Information or on sets of Personal Information, whether or not by automated means, such as collection, recording, organization, structuring, storage, adaptation or alteration, retrieval, consultation, use, disclosure by transmission, dissemination or otherwise making available, alignment or combination, restriction, erasure or destruction.
